Presentation is loading. Please wait.

Presentation is loading. Please wait.

Clarification of CSAR format Thinh Nguyenphu, Nokia thinh

Similar presentations


Presentation on theme: "Clarification of CSAR format Thinh Nguyenphu, Nokia thinh"— Presentation transcript:

1 Clarification of CSAR format Thinh Nguyenphu, Nokia thinh
Clarification of CSAR format Thinh Nguyenphu, Nokia September 1, 2017

2 TOSCA Simple Profile in YAML Version 1.1
6.1 Overall Structure of a CSAR A CSAR zip file is required to contain one of the following: • a TOSCA-Metadata directory, which in turn contains the TOSCA.meta metadata file that provides entry information for a TOSCA orchestrator processing the CSAR file. • a yaml (.yml or .yaml) file at the root of the archive. The yaml file being a valid tosca definition template that MUST define a metadata section where template_name and template_version are required. The CSAR file may contain other directories with arbitrary names and contents. Note that in contrast to the TOSCA 1.0 specification, it is not required to put TOSCA definitions files into a special “Definitions” directory, but definitions YAML files can be placed into any directory within the CSAR file. Option 1 Option 2 Per TOSCA YAML v1.1: Due to the simplified structure of the CSAR file and TOSCA.meta file compared to TOSCA 1.0, the CSAR-Version keyword listed in block_0 of the meta-file is required to denote version 1.1. TOSCA-Meta-File-Version: 1.0 CSAR-Version: 1.1 Created-By: OASIS TOSCA TC Entry-Definitions: definitions/tosca_elk.yaml

3 Ref: Current CSAR TOSCA.meta File
TOSCA-Meta-Version: 1.0 CSAR-Version: 1.0 Created-By: Winery SNAPSHOT Entry-Definitions: Definitions/openons__vEPC_NS.yaml Name: Definitions/openons__vEPC_NS.yaml Content-Type: application/vnd.oasis.tosca.definitions Name: Definitions/plans.yaml Name: Definitions/openovnf__tosca.nodes.nfv.VNF.vPCRF.yaml Name: Definitions/openoforward__tosca.capabilities.nfv.Forwarder.yaml Name: Definitions/openovnf__tosca.nodes.nfv.ext.zte.VNF.yaml Name: nodetypes/http%3A%2F ……………………………………………… Ref from slide set: VNF Package CSAR Format Tal Halfon, Amdocs Andrei Kojukhov, PhD, Amdocs This CSAR-Version: 1.0 is based only from TOSCA v1.0 Spec

4 Discussion Recommendation R1:
TOSCA version spec: TOSCA Simple Profile in YAML Version 1.1 TOSCA CSAR-Version: 1.1 With option 1 (a TOSCA-Metadata directory ): Manifest file: CSAR package support with and without manifest file Recommendation R2: (initial drafting, under discussion) TOSCA version spec: TOSCA Simple Profile in YAML Version 1.1? TOSCA CSAR-Version: 1.1? With option 1 and or option 2: ? CSAR package support ??


Download ppt "Clarification of CSAR format Thinh Nguyenphu, Nokia thinh"

Similar presentations


Ads by Google